帮我写一个高校水电费管理系统的设计与实现
时间: 2023-12-12 09:02:46 浏览: 51
高校水电费管理系统的设计与实现主要包括以下几个方面:
1. 系统架构设计
系统架构应该采用B/S架构,即将系统分为前端和后端两部分,前端通过Web页面与用户交互,后端负责处理用户请求,访问数据库等核心操作。前端可以使用Bootstrap等前端框架进行设计,后端可以使用Python的Web框架(如Django、Flask等)进行实现。
2. 数据库设计
系统需要设计一个数据库,用于存储水电表读数、缴费记录、用户信息等数据。可以使用MySQL、PostgreSQL等关系型数据库进行实现。
3. 功能模块设计
系统应该实现以下功能模块:
(1)用户管理:包括用户注册、登录、修改密码等功能。
(2)水电表读数录入:支持管理员对水电表读数进行录入,并自动计算费用。
(3)水电费缴费:用户可以通过系统进行水电费缴费,支持在线支付、线下缴费等方式。
(4)数据统计分析:系统可以对水电费用进行统计分析,并生成报表。
4. 实现细节
(1)用户登录:用户登录时,需对用户名和密码进行验证,可以使用密码加盐等方式增强安全性。
(2)水电表读数录入:管理员可以通过系统录入水电表读数,并将数据存储到数据库中。
(3)水电费缴费:用户可以通过系统进行水电费缴费,支持支付宝、微信支付等多种支付方式。
(4)数据统计分析:系统可以根据用户的需求生成不同类型的报表,如日报、周报、月报等。
以上是高校水电费管理系统的设计与实现的基本思路和流程,具体实现过程中需要根据实际情况进行调整和优化。
相关问题
帮我写一个高校水电费管理系统
好的,我可以回答这个问题。高校水电费管理系统可以包括以下功能:记录每个宿舍的用水用电情况,计算每个宿舍的费用,生成账单并发送给学生,提供查询功能,方便学生随时了解自己的用水用电情况和费用。系统还可以提供管理员权限,方便管理人员对数据进行统计和分析,以便更好地管理水电资源。
jsp高校水电费管理系统的设计与实现源代码
高校水电费管理系统是一个基于JSP技术开发的系统,主要用于管理高校宿舍的水电费消费情况。系统的设计与实现源代码主要包括以下几个模块:
1. 用户管理模块:实现对学生及宿舍管理员的信息管理,包括添加、修改、删除用户信息等功能。源代码中包括用户信息的数据库表设计和对应的JSP页面实现。
2. 水电费录入模块:实现对每个宿舍的水电表抄录入,包括水费和电费的录入功能。源代码中包括数据表设计和录入页面的实现。
3. 费用查询模块:提供学生和宿舍管理员查询水电费消费情况的功能,包括费用明细和统计报表。源代码中包括查询页面的设计和数据库查询语句的编写。
4. 费用缴纳模块:实现学生缴纳水电费的功能,包括费用计算和在线支付。源代码中包括费用计算算法和支付接口的编写。
5. 管理员权限管理模块:实现对系统各项功能的权限控制,确保只有授权的管理员才能进行相关操作。源代码中包括权限管理的实现和相关页面的设计。
以上是高校水电费管理系统设计与实现源代码的简要介绍,系统涉及到数据库设计、页面开发、算法实现和权限控制等多个方面,全面展示了JSP在高校水电费管理系统中的应用。